Weather in April

April, like March, is another hot spring month in Yakarinta, Guyana, with an average temperature ranging between min 24°C (75.2°F) and max 33.3°C (91.9°F).

Temperature

Upon the beginning of April, Yakarinta's high-temperatures register at a still tropical 33.3°C (91.9°F), closely mirroring the preceding month. In April, the recorded average low-temperature in Yakarinta is a warm 24°C (75.2°F).

Heat index

In April, the heat index is appraised at a scorching 42°C (107.6°F). Adopt extra preventive measures, the occurrence of heat cramps and heat exhaustion is likely. Heatstroke may follow extended activity.
Heat index's context suggests values are appropriate for shady areas and slight breezes. Exposure to direct sunlight may make the heat index values climb by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'real feel', takes into account both air temperature and humidity to illustrate what people actually feel. This effect is subjective, differing among individuals based on their physical activity and perception of heat, which can be influenced by factors like wind, clothing, and metabolic variances. Consider the sun's direct rays and their impact; they can potentially increase the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values remain especially vital for babies and toddlers. Juveniles are regularly less conscious of the need to recuperate and rehydrate. Thirst is a tardy symptom of dehydration - hydration, especially during lengthy physical activities, should be maintained.
Through perspiration, the body has a natural mechanism to eliminate excessive heat via sweat evaporation. In high relative humidity, the body's ability to evaporate heat is diminished, resulting in a heightened feeling of warmth. Elevated heat gain compared to the body's release capability poses risks of dehydration and potential overheating.

Humidity

In April, the average relative humidity is 65%.

Rainfall

In April, the rain falls for 16.6 days. Throughout April, 52mm (2.05")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Yakarinta, there are 204.4 rainfall days, and 941mm (37.05")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through August, October through December are months without snowfall in Yakarinta.

Daylight

In April, the average length of the day in Yakarinta is 12h and 13min.
On the first day of April, sunrise is at 05:55 and sunset at 18:05.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:46 and sunset at 18:01 -04.

Sunshine

In Yakarinta, the average sunshine in April is 9.8h.
